Community-Proud
From donating topsoil to the Hardisty soccer fields, to supporting local events like the Wainwright Stampede, and purchasing the Irma Grand Champion 4-H steer, we believe in giving back where it counts. Our roots run deep, and supporting the people and communities around us isn’t just something we do, it’s who we are.
